Why Elephant Calves Die: Core Reasons
An elephant calf dies due to a combination of biological vulnerability, environmental pressures, and human impacts. Causes include predation, disease, malnutrition, birth complications, poor maternal condition, poaching, habitat loss, and human-wildlife conflict. Calves face high early-mortality risk compared with adults, and population-level outcomes depend on herd stability, habitat quality, and intervention where relevant. Understanding these factors helps clarify conservation priorities and realistic expectations for calf survival in the wild.
Key Biological and Environmental Factors
Physiological Vulnerability
Elephant calves are born after a long gestation and rely on maternal milk and social protection. Their immune systems are immature, making them susceptible to infections. Limited fat reserves and high energy demands increase sensitivity to seasonal food shortages. These physiological traits shape survival chances and influence which calves can thrive under given conditions.
Predation and Social Structure
While large herbivores face fewer predators than smaller species, calves can be taken by lions, hyenas, crocodiles, or occasionally rivals in fragmented habitats. Social herd structure normally provides protection; disruptions can raise risk. Calves separated from the group due to injury or displacement are especially vulnerable and less likely to receive care that supports long-term resilience.
Major Human-Driven Threats
Poaching and Illegal Trade
Targeted for ivory or captured for trade, calves may be orphaned when mothers are killed. Stress, inadequate feeding, and unsuitable transport further reduce odds of survival. Even when rescued, former targets may carry trauma or health issues that complicate reintroduction or long-term care.
Habitat Loss and Fragmentation
Conversion to agriculture, infrastructure, and settlements reduces safe range and accessible resources. Scarce food and water can weaken calves and delay development. Fragmentation also splits herds, limiting knowledge transfer and reducing collective protection against stressors.
Conservation and Management Implications
Actions that support habitat connectivity, mitigate human-elephant conflict, and strengthen anti-poaching efforts can improve conditions for calves and their families. Monitoring programs help identify threats early, while community engagement fosters coexistence. These interventions address root causes rather than only reacting to individual losses, supporting more stable populations over time.
Notable Patterns and Comparative Context
Calf survival varies by region, habitat type, and herd health. The table below summarizes commonly reported patterns and their primary drivers, drawing on observational studies across multiple sites.
| Attribute | Verified Detail | Source Type |
|---|---|---|
| Typical neonatal mortality rate (wild) | High early loss in first year, variable by population | Observational studies |
| Age at weaning (typical) | Up to 3–4 years; gradual dietary shift | Longitudinal data |
| Primary non-predation causes | Disease, malnutrition, birth complications, human conflict | Field necropsies and health records |
| Human-driven mortality factors | Poaching, habitat loss, conflict, entanglement | Conservation reports and law-enforcement data |
| Herd protection effect | Higher survival with stable social groups and experienced females | Behavioral research |
Common Misconceptions and Clarifications
Not all calf deaths signal population collapse; natural variability exists in survival. Not every intervention by humans is beneficial; orphaned calves often require expert care. Habitat quality and safety from poaching matter more than sensationalized narratives about single events. Accurate interpretation supports measured, evidence-based conservation rather than reactive storytelling.
Long-Term Outlook and Indicators
Trends in calf survival reflect broader ecosystem health. Stable or improving numbers typically indicate robust habitats and effective protection. Declines often precede broader issues such as resource depletion or increased conflict. Consistent monitoring, community involvement, and adaptive management help address challenges before they escalate, improving chances for calves and their families across the landscape.
